Kehler will become a free agent after not receiving a qualifying offer from Winnipeg on Monday, Scott Billeck of the Winnipeg Sun reports.
Kehler registered an .861 save percentage in three games with AHL Manitoba last season. The 6-foot-4 netminder was undrafted and has spent most of the last three years at the ECHL level. At this point, his chances of making an NHL impact are slim.
